Webb1 feb. 2011 · IABP therapy has been in use since the late 1960s and has been widely used in clinical practice since that time. The IABP decreases after-load, decreases myocardial oxygen consumption, increases coronary artery perfusion, and modestly enhances cardiac output. 1,2 The IABP cannot provide total circulatory support.
